Skoda 935
Skoda is still trying always of the eastern Bloc image, and where some people of the Czech brand still associate. Unjustified, because the brand has in its long history, so many beautiful cars built. As this Skoda 935 Dynamic from 1935, for example.

The Chrysler Airflow set in 1934, the entire car industry on its head. Although the consumer nothing of the streamlined Chrysler, see a lot of other car brands in that this is the path to the future. Among others, Peugeot and Toyota come up with almost blatant copies of the Airflow, but also other brands are inspired. So presents Skoda in 1935, this streamlined prototype, that except with regard to Airflow, also called a touch of the Czech Tatra.

After the prototype in 1935, a few scholarships may perk up, disappears the car out of sight. If Skoda in 1968, a museum opens, they do a call to the people with interesting cars from the long past (since 1895) of the brand has to offer. So it can happen that a farmer is calling stating that he is still a foreign Skoda in his barn. Skoda itself has only three photos in her archives of the 935, so that the car is above water, you can be sure of a big surprise to be called.

Restoration

Long is the car in unrestored condition in the museum. Once again, it appears that Skoda in those days not much attention is paid to its archives, because if the museum years later, the building is renovated, is again but a single communication on the prototype found: “the 935 will run well’. So saw the car there is now no more, by the way, so restoration was required.

That was a long process of several years. At the beginning of 2014 is a bare body, with the water-cooled tweeliter viercilinderboxer with 55 hp at the rear. For a 4.86-meter-long car, the weight 1170 pounds. Thanks to the streamline, and the relatively low weight, the car is a 1935 excellent top speed of over 140 miles per hour.

Now is the Skoda 935 so completely restored, not coincidentally, 80 years after its introduction at the Prague auto show. It seems more than obvious, that Skoda in the beginning of October the 935 again on its position as the Autoshow Praha is opening its doors.
